Neil Roberts a6f061e41f cogl: Do the premult conversion in-place rather than copying to a new buffer
The premult part of _cogl_convert_premult has now been split out as
_cogl_convert_premult_status. _cogl_convert_premult has been renamed
to _cogl_convert_format to make it less confusing. The premult
conversion is now done in-place instead of copying the
buffer. Previously it was copying the buffer once for the format
conversion and then copying it again for the premult conversion. The
premult conversion never changes the size of the buffer so it's quite
easy to do in place. We can also use the separated out function
independently.

#elif defined(USE_GDKPIXBUF)
gboolean
_cogl_bitmap_get_size_from_file (const gchar *filename,
gint *width,
gint *height)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(filename != NULL, FALSE);
if (gdk_pixbuf_get_file_info (filename, width, height) != NULL)
return TRUE;
return FALSE;
}
gboolean
_cogl_bitmap_from_file (CoglBitmap *bmp,
const gchar *filename,
GError **error)
{
GdkPixbuf *pixbuf;
gboolean has_alpha;
GdkColorspace color_space;
CoglPixelFormat pixel_format;
gint width;
gint height;
gint rowstride;
gint bits_per_sample;
gint n_channels;
gint last_row_size;
guchar *pixels;
guchar *out_data;
guchar *out;
gint r;
g_return_val_if_fail (error == NULL || *error == NULL, FALSE);
if (bmp == NULL)
return FALSE;
/* Load from file using GdkPixbuf */
pixbuf = gdk_pixbuf_new_from_file (filename, error);
if (pixbuf == NULL)
return FALSE;
/* Get pixbuf properties */
has_alpha = gdk_pixbuf_get_has_alpha (pixbuf);
color_space = gdk_pixbuf_get_colorspace (pixbuf);
width = gdk_pixbuf_get_width (pixbuf);
height = gdk_pixbuf_get_height (pixbuf);
rowstride = gdk_pixbuf_get_rowstride (pixbuf);
bits_per_sample = gdk_pixbuf_get_bits_per_sample (pixbuf);
n_channels = gdk_pixbuf_get_n_channels (pixbuf);
/* The docs say this is the right way */
last_row_size = width * ((n_channels * bits_per_sample + 7) / 8);
/* According to current docs this should be true and so
* the translation to cogl pixel format below valid */
g_assert (bits_per_sample == 8);
if (has_alpha)
g_assert (n_channels == 4);
else
g_assert (n_channels == 3);
/* Translate to cogl pixel format */
switch (color_space)
{
case GDK_COLORSPACE_RGB:
/* The only format supported by GdkPixbuf so far */
pixel_format = has_alpha ?
COGL_PIXEL_FORMAT_RGBA_8888 :
COGL_PIXEL_FORMAT_RGB_888;
break;
default:
/* Ouch, spec changed! */
g_object_unref (pixbuf);
return FALSE;
}
/* FIXME: Any way to destroy pixbuf but retain pixel data? */
pixels = gdk_pixbuf_get_pixels (pixbuf);
out_data = (guchar*) g_malloc (height * rowstride);
out = out_data;
/* Copy up to last row */
for (r = 0; r < height-1; ++r)
{
memcpy (out, pixels, rowstride);
pixels += rowstride;
out += rowstride;
}
/* Copy last row */
memcpy (out, pixels, last_row_size);
/* Destroy GdkPixbuf object */
g_object_unref (pixbuf);
/* Store bitmap info */
bmp->data = out_data; /* The stored data the same alignment constraints as a
* gdkpixbuf but stores a full rowstride in the last
* scanline
*/
bmp->format = pixel_format;
bmp->width = width;
bmp->height = height;
bmp->rowstride = rowstride;
return TRUE;
}
